Fresh Ideas for Decorating With the Color Green


Green is one of the most refreshing and versatile colors you can bring into your home. It represents nature, harmony, balance, and renewal  and it instantly adds life to any space. Whether you prefer soft sage, deep forest tones, or bright leafy greens, this color works beautifully with neutrals, wood textures, and modern interiors. Even small touches of green can transform a room, making it feel calmer, brighter, and more connected to the outdoors.

Why Green Works So Well in Home Decor

Green pairs beautifully with whites, creams, natural wood, rattan, black accents, and even bold colors like navy or blush. It brings the outdoors in and creates a peaceful, grounded atmosphere. Because green is found everywhere in nature, it feels familiar and comforting in any room.

Simple Ways to Decorate With Green

1. Add Green Wall Art or Posters

One of the easiest ways to introduce green into your home is through artwork. Choose framed posters or canvas prints featuring landscapes, botanical illustrations, abstract green patterns, or modern greenery. This adds color without committing to paint and instantly refreshes your walls.

2. Use Stencils or Painted Accents

If you enjoy DIY projects, consider using a stencil to add a green border or pattern to a wall, dresser, cabinet, or wooden mirror frame. Stencils are inexpensive and allow you to create a custom look that feels artistic and personal.

3. Try a Green Accent Wall

Paint is one of the most transformative tools in home decor. A green accent wall can anchor a room and create a focal point. Before committing, test a few sample paints on your wall, greens can shift dramatically depending on lighting. Soft sage works beautifully in bedrooms, while deeper greens add drama to living rooms and dining spaces.

4. Add Green Window Film for Style & Privacy

Decorative window film is an easy way to add color, pattern, and privacy without replacing your windows. Choose a green design that complements your decor style — whether modern, classic, or contemporary. It adds ambiance and makes your windows look like custom art pieces.

5. Style With Green Throw Pillows

Throw pillows are one of the easiest ways to refresh a sofa or bed. Mix and match shades of green with stripes, florals, or solids. Using three or four pillows creates a fuller, more inviting look. Green pillows instantly brighten a neutral room and tie the whole space together.

6. Bring in Green Through Furniture Accents

If you love a pop of color, consider painting a trunk, end table, or wooden mirror frame in a shade of green. This adds personality and charm without overwhelming the room. A single green furniture piece can act as a statement moment.

Final Thoughts

Decorating with green is simple, refreshing, and incredibly versatile. Whether you add a single pillow or paint an entire wall, green brings life and harmony into your home. Start small, experiment with shades, and let your creativity guide you.
